Product description

The new access ramps for MILENCO chocks (Triple, Quattro and Trident) facilitate climbing on particularly slippery and smooth surfaces. Positioned at the base of the chock, they improve the tire's grip, allowing it to climb onto the first step of the chock, thus avoiding slippage. They fit perfectly into the honeycomb structure of the chocks to stay in place when maneuvering. They also enable chocks to be linked with MILENCO de-airing grids.

Dimensions : L: 23 cm; W: 19 cm

We recommend the use of an optional spirit level.
Milenco shims, although very sturdy, are not indestructible. The stresses to which they are subjected are considerable, so they must be used as recommended.
For a well-positioned tire on the chock:
- No run-up when climbing
- Keep the tire centered and do not turn the wheels on the chock.
Incorrect use may result in localized deformation of the chock. This is not a defect in the chock, and in no way affects its strength. The plastic simply reacts to the stresses exerted by the tire
DO NOT
-Don't go over the wedge: be careful when reaching the last levels.
- Don't stack them or use them upside down (full sole upwards): this mistake is often made the first time you use them, as other chocks are used in this way.
-Never place the wedge on a hard point (stone, root...): a hard point on the first level and the bottom edge could break, a hard point elsewhere and it could pierce the solid sole.
